• Facilitate continuous interaction between Army senior leadership and Congressional Army Caucus members. • Track and record all congressional engagements, office calls, and strategic touchpoints. • Draft, review, and coordinate strategic communications, including information papers, talking points, executive summaries, and letters directed to Caucus Members and their staff. • Monitor congressional committee activities, floor debates, hearings, and legislative markups. • Track the DoD Planning, Programming, Budgeting, and Execution (PPBE) process, specifically analyzing how the National Defense Authorization Act (NDAA) and defense appropriations impact Army posture, modernization, and readiness. • Assemble comprehensive read-ahead packets and briefing materials for Army leadership prior to engagements with Caucus Co-Chairs and broader membership, ensuring budgetary impacts and Unfunded Requirements (UFRs) are accurately represented. • Plan, coordinate, and execute all logistical requirements for Caucus-sponsored events, breakfasts, receptions, and Capitol Hill exhibitions. • Manage venue booking, security coordination, and catering logistics. • Oversee internal administrative taskings using standard DoD task management tools (e.g., TMT). • Ensure timely staffing, routing, and completion of congressional inquiries and internal actions. • Maintain the office's digital repositories, rosters, and stakeholder databases. • Ensure all historical records, event After Action Reports (AARs), and standard operating procedures are up to date and accessible. • Assist in the operational planning for Congressional Delegations (CODELs) and Staff Delegations (STAFFDELs). • Coordinate itinerary details, transportation logistics, and base access with respective installation commanders.
• Minimum of 5-10 years of experience in legislative affairs, congressional staff roles, or Department of Defense (DoD) operational staff positions. • Demonstrated understanding of the DoD Planning, Programming, Budgeting, and Execution (PPBE) • Familiarity with the congressional budget cycle, POM (Program Objective Memorandum) development, and defense appropriations. • Bachelor's Degree •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, PowerPoint) and familiarization with DoD staff routing systems. • Strong analytical writing and oral presentation capabilities. • Demonstrated ability to manage multiple high-visibility events, administrative tasks, and legislative analysis simultaneously in a high-pressure, fast-paced environment.
